Founded in 2020, MEGGLAM BOUTIQUE is my dream come true. As an African American woman from Benin (West Africa), I wanted to express and share my love for fashion and my culture through my designs. In the initial phase, I had studied the market and saw that African Fashion is still underdeveloped overseas. I then decided to create and order most of my products from Africa, where artisans make them (Benin, Nigeria, Togo, Kenia, Ghana, Senegal, Ivory Coast) and sell them in the US. By doing so, I’m giving back to the community, creating jobs, and at the same time, assuring authentic and quality products for my customers.

My designs can be worn by everyone and for any occasion. I want this brand and its dynamic, hard work, and success to inspire the younger generation to always fight with determination and consistency for their dreams. I hold myself accountable to the highest standards by meeting our customers’ needs precisely and completely whenever they patronize us. I started with my savings from opening my website, doing pop-up shows, to opening my small kiosk in Lindale Mall located in Cedar Rapids. Now, I need help to grow my inventory and move to a bigger space so my customers can have a better overall shopping experience.

Business Description

We’re Megglam Boutique, and we’re a local clothing and accessories store in Cedar Rapids, IA. We started this brand in 2020 by opening a website – megglam.com. We believe in gorgeous handmade pieces, offering African wear, jewelry, clothing, and accessories for women, men, and children. We started this business with a love of fashion and an American dream to help the local community be introduced to our culture. We’re looking forward to growing our business to continue serving community members in Cedar Rapids and the surrounding areas.

What is the Purpose of This Loan?

Kiva funds will be used to hire and secure a new (and vital!) staff member that will help me with customer service and other administrative tasks. We are hoping to offer a wider range of sizes and a broader spectrum of offerings (jewelry, shoes, etc) – so part of this loan will also be used to increase our inventory and rent a new space in order to showcase this growing collection. Last but not least, this loan will also help us build out a dressing room for our customers. We look forward to seeing this business continue to grow here in Iowa and becoming more widely known as a place to buy beautiful African clothing!
